Fat Tuesday is the last day of the Carnival season as it always falls the day before Ash Wednesday, the first day of Lent. This is a brioche style dough covered in sugar, with the twist being that there’s a figurine of a baby inside. In order to prepare for all those days of fasting, many people would traditionally eat a lot of fatty food in the run up to Lent, and particularly on the last day – hence “Fat Tuesday”. There’s a traditional “sweep” at midnight by police, firefighters and first responders to end the festivities and mark the start of Lent.
